Chrome OS and the Shift to Cloud-Native Security 

Chrome OS takes a fundamentally different approach. Built as a cloud-native operating system, it was designed with security and simplicity at its core. Automatic updates eliminate manual patching cycles. Built-in protections reduce the attack surface. Devices boot quickly and stay responsive, even over time. 

This design has contributed to a strong security record, including zero reported ransomware attacks to date. For organizations looking to reduce risk without increasing operational overhead, this security-by-design model offers a compelling alternative. 

Simplifying Device Management with Chrome Enterprise 

Chrome Enterprise extends these benefits through centralized management. Devices can be shipped directly to users and automatically enrolled through zero-touch provisioning. Policies, applications, and security settings are managed from a single console, reducing hands-on effort while improving consistency across the environment. 

For users, the experience is fast, intuitive, and dependable, regardless of where they are working or which device they are using. 

Solving the Legacy Application Challenge with Cameyo 

Even as organizations adopt cloud-first platforms, many still depend on legacy Windows applications that cannot be easily replaced. This is often where modernization efforts stall. Rewriting applications is costly and time-consuming, while traditional virtual desktop infrastructure introduces new layers of complexity. 

Cameyo addresses this challenge by focusing on secure application delivery rather than full desktops. Windows, Linux, and web applications are streamed directly to a browser, with no agents, no local installs, and no data stored on the endpoint. 

A Unified User Experience Across Devices 

For users on Chrome OS, Cameyo enables Windows applications to appear seamlessly alongside web apps. There is no need to switch environments or manage multiple workflows. Applications feel familiar and responsive, even though they are delivered securely from the cloud. 

This unified experience reduces friction for users while maintaining strong security controls behind the scenes. 

Built-In Security Without Added Complexity 

Security controls are embedded throughout the Cameyo platform. Administrators can restrict clipboard usage, control file downloads, enforce cloud-only storage, and define access policies based on role or location. 

Because applications never run locally, sensitive data stays protected even if a device is lost or compromised. Security becomes an inherent part of the experience rather than an added layer. 

Flexible Deployment for Real-World Environments 

Cameyo supports multiple deployment models, including fully hosted environments, customer-managed cloud infrastructure, and hybrid scenarios. This flexibility allows organizations to modernize incrementally, supporting existing systems while planning future cloud adoption at their own pace.
